Take the typical \u201cVIP\u201d package touting a \u201cgift\u201d of bonus Bitcoin \u2013 it\u2019s not a charity, it\u2019s a clever way to lock you into wagering nonsense.<\/p>\n<p>First\u2011time players often think a modest 0.001\u202fBTC bonus will launch them into millionaire status. They ignore the fact that most promotions come with a 40x rollover, meaning you have to gamble 40 times the bonus before you can even think of a withdrawal. The maths is as brutal as a slot with high volatility; the payout curve looks more like a cliff than a gentle slope.<\/p>\n<p>And the user experience? You could win a hefty sum, only to see its value halve by the time the transaction confirms \u2013 a cruel reminder that volatility isn\u2019t just a slot feature, it\u2019s built into the very currency you\u2019re playing with.<\/p>\n<p>Because every \u201cinstant\u201d withdrawal is subject to blockchain confirmation times, you\u2019ll often wait longer than the casino\u2019s own support tickets. The promise of \u201cinstant payouts\u201d is as trustworthy as a magician\u2019s claim that his hat is empty.<\/p>\n<p>On the bright side \u2013 if you enjoy reading endless clauses about \u201cfair play\u201d and \u201crandom number generators\u201d \u2013 the crypto casinos do at least provide an audit trail via the blockchain. That said, the audit is only as good as the random number generator the casino feeds it, and many of those are as opaque as the back\u2011office of a traditional bookmaker.<\/p>\n<p>And finally, the UI glitch that irks me most is the tiny, almost unreadable font used for the \u201cminimum bet\u201d field on the spin\u2011page of the slot \u201cMega Joker\u201d.
